Wood shingle repair services involve the inspection, replacement, and restoration of damaged or deteriorated wooden shingles on a property's roof or exterior walls. Skilled contractors assess the condition of existing shingles, identifying issues such as cracking, warping, splitting, or rot. Repair work may include replacing individual shingles, sealing gaps, and reinforcing surrounding areas to ensure the structure maintains its integrity and appearance. Proper repair techniques help extend the lifespan of wood shingles and prevent further damage caused by exposure to weather elements.
These services address common problems associated with aging or compromised wood shingles. Over time, shingles can become brittle or develop holes that compromise their protective qualities, leading to leaks or water infiltration. Damage may also result from pests, mold, or improper maintenance. Repairing damaged shingles helps prevent leaks, reduces the risk of wood rot, and maintains the overall durability of the roofing or siding system. Timely repairs can also improve the property's curb appeal by restoring the natural aesthetic of wooden exteriors.

The overview below groups typical Wood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Marlton,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Repairs - Minor wood shingle repairs typically cost between $200 and $600. This includes fixing a few damaged shingles or small sections of the roof.
Partial Replacement - Replacing damaged sections of wood shingles can range from $1,000 to $3,000 depending on the size of the area. Costs vary based on shingle type and roof complexity.
Full Roof Restoration - Complete overhaul or extensive repairs may cost between $8,000 and $15,000. This involves removing old shingles and installing new ones across the entire roof.
Additional Costs - Factors such as roof pitch, accessibility, and local labor rates influence costs. Extra services like sealing or weatherproofing may add to the overall expense.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if my wood shingles need repair? Signs such as cracked, warped, or missing shingles, as well as water stains or leaks inside the building, can indicate the need for repairs. Consulting a local contractor can help assess the condition of your wood shingles.
What types of repairs are common for wood shingles? Common repairs include replacing damaged or rotted shingles, resealing or re-staining the surface, and fixing any underlying issues causing deterioration.
How long does wood shingle repair typically take? The duration depends on the extent of the dam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few hours to a couple of days by local service providers.
Are wood shingles repair services available for all types of wood? Yes, local contractors often work with various wood types, including cedar, pine, and redwood, to perform repairs tailored to the specific material.
